Has your Mom given you advice you can pass on since she has hatched eggs?Mine is a Hovabator styrafoam with the fan and turner( even so didnt help save mine last time also shipped but dont know if that was the problem so ordered more and here i go again with aq few changes. !
Some one said on BYC that they put their bator in a closet so this time i tried it
Suprisingly it HAS Stablized my temp a LOT .Didnt think it would make that much difference as i didnt have it in a draft that i knew of. Also ihave well water for the humidity since it goes into the egg.Decided it could cause a problem ..bacteria high iron could possible hurt my eggs as birds are more sensitive to things than humans and dogs etc. are so forming chicks worse i would assume .... so using distilled water this time. Will see if either helps.
Oh and tryng 30 humidity,read on here a LOt of ppl have had excellent hatches with lower humidity more eggs hatch.A BYC friend had 13 of 16 of her last shipped eggs hatch using this idea.(See leanring center "dry hatch" )

what's went on with your shipping??  i always let my eggs sit at least 24 hours, pointy side down in an egg carton, even when i only get them from my grandpa's about 3 miles down the road.


Out of 9 eggs only one was fertile and it had a floating air sac and didn't hatch. My temps were stable at 99.5 and my humidity at 35 so either they weren't fertile or got scrambled in the mail which is most likely what occurred. Now I have 19 eggs hoping for a better hatch...the only thing the eggs I got in the mail today two were cracked so these might have gotten pretty scrambled too I have them sitting pointed side down all day and will put them in the incubator tomorrow.

Hi all this is my second attempt. i set my other the 3rd June and NONE hatched out of 18 :( I think it was down to the temp gauge as i put in another 2 and they showed it at 46 celcius not 37.5 so i think they got slowly cooked.
Anyway I now have 3 temp gauges and is set at 37-38 I have set 8 Light Sussex l/F and a bit of a pick and mix of 18 eggs, being Silver laced Wyandotte, Columbian pekins, chocolate orpingtons, Barred wyandotte, today I just hope things go well this time around was so dissapointing when NONE hatched.
